Air Purification Effectiveness
Reliable air filtration is basic for keeping high indoor air quality, as air-borne bits can significantly impact health and comfort. Heating and cooling systems use various filters to record dirt, pollen, family pet dander, and other toxins, significantly minimizing the concentration of these irritants airborne. High-efficiency particulate air (HEPA) filters, as an example, are created to trap at the very least 99.97% of fragments that are 0.3 microns or larger, making them extremely efficient for allergic reaction patients and people with breathing conditions. Routine maintenance and prompt replacement of filters are vital to assure peak purification performance. By boosting air purification performance, HVAC systems play an essential role in promoting a much healthier living atmosphere, ultimately adding to the general wellness of owners in modern-day homes and buildings.

Energy Effectiveness Innovations
What innovative solutions are arising to enhance energy efficiency in heating and cooling systems? The assimilation of innovative modern technologies plays an important function in optimizing energy intake. Variable cooling agent circulation (VRF) systems allow specific control of cooling and heating, adapting to real-time demands. Furthermore, smart thermostats use device discovering algorithms to anticipate user actions, thereby decreasing power waste. Another fad consists of the adoption of power healing ventilators, which recover warmth from exhaust air, considerably decreasing the power needed for heating or cooling incoming air. In addition, the advancement of boosted insulation materials and high-efficiency warm pumps adds to decreasing total energy consumption. These developments collectively aim to create more sustainable and economical heating and cooling systems, replying to the increasing demand for energy-efficient services in contemporary structures.
Lasting Refrigerant Solutions
Which sustainable refrigerant options are leading the way for a greener future in cooling and heating innovation? The market is progressively moving in the direction of low-global warming possibility (GWP) cooling agents, such as hydrofluoroolefins (HFOs) and natural refrigerants like ammonia, co2, and hydrocarbons. These options not just decrease environmental effect yet likewise improve power performance in cooling down systems. HFOs, as an example, give reliable cooling performance while lessening ozone deficiency and greenhouse gas exhausts. Additionally, innovations in cooling agent administration and reusing modern technologies are additional promoting sustainability. As policies tighten up internationally, the adoption of these eco-friendly cooling agents is coming to be important for customers and producers alike. Eventually, embracing lasting cooling agent solutions is crucial for the future of HVAC systems in producing eco accountable buildings.
